Liam Gallagher, Bill Wyman join The Rolling Stones on the red carpet

Beady Eye frontman at Stones' London premiere

 

  • Liam Gallagher and Nicole Appleton
  • Liam Gallagher and Nicole Appleton

Next

Friday 19th October 2012 by Patrick Davies | Photos by WENN

Tags: Rolling Stones

The Rolling Stones were joined by some big name stars on the red carpet for their film premiere of Crossfire Hurricane this week - including Liam Gallgher and former Rolling Stones bassist, Bill Wyman.

They made the appearance at the premier for their new documentary 'Crossfire Hurricane'.

But the band were not the only celebrities that were seen at the premier, which was part of London film festival.

Former Oasis frontman, Liam Gallagher, was present at the event with wife Nicole Appleton.

So too was pregnant Radio 1 DJ, Fearne Cotton. Not only is she expecting her first child, but Stones guitarist, Ronnie Wood, is the child's grandfather.

Also in attendance were not one, but two of Mick Jagger's exes as Jerry Hall arrived on the red carpet, along with former bassist, Bill Wyman.
